The Hindi voice cast brought a unique theatrical energy to the characters. Tintin’s voice balanced youthful curiosity with sharp intelligence. Captain Haddock’s famous explosive rants and creative insults (like "Billions of bilious blue blistering barnacles!") were translated into colorful, memorable Hindi equivalents that retained their comedic punch without using actual profanity.

Tintin is a brave and resourceful young reporter who travels the world, solving mysteries and uncovering secrets. Alongside his faithful dog Snowy, Tintin embarks on thrilling adventures, often finding himself in precarious situations. With his quick wit, courage, and cleverness, Tintin always manages to save the day. The series, which debuted in 1929, has been translated into numerous languages and has become a beloved part of many people's childhoods.
